public class RER_RER_QRDQRFPIDNTEORCRXERXRRXC extends AbstractGroup
Represents a RER_RER_QRDQRFPIDNTEORCRXERXRRXC group structure (a Group object). A Group is an ordered collection of message segments that can repeat together or be optionally in/excluded together. This Group contains the following elements:
log| Constructor and Description |
|---|
RER_RER_QRDQRFPIDNTEORCRXERXRRXC(Group parent,
ModelClassFactory factory)
Creates a new RER_RER_QRDQRFPIDNTEORCRXERXRRXC group
|
| Modifier and Type | Method and Description |
|---|---|
RER_RER_ORCRXERXRRXC |
getORCRXERXRRXC()
Returns
the first repetition of
ORCRXERXRRXC (a Group object) - creates it if necessary
|
RER_RER_ORCRXERXRRXC |
getORCRXERXRRXC(int rep)
Returns a specific repetition of
ORCRXERXRRXC (a Group object) - creates it if necessary
|
List<RER_RER_ORCRXERXRRXC> |
getORCRXERXRRXCAll()
Returns a non-modifiable List containing all current existing repetitions of ORCRXERXRRXC.
|
int |
getORCRXERXRRXCReps()
Returns the number of existing repetitions of ORCRXERXRRXC
|
RER_RER_PIDNTE |
getPIDNTE()
Returns
PIDNTE (a Group object) - creates it if necessary
|
QRD |
getQRD()
Returns
QRD (QRD - original-style query definition segment) - creates it if necessary
|
QRF |
getQRF()
Returns
QRF (QRF - original style query filter segment) - creates it if necessary
|
String |
getVersion()
Returns "2.3.1"
|
RER_RER_ORCRXERXRRXC |
insertORCRXERXRRXC(int rep)
Inserts a specific repetition of ORCRXERXRRXC (a Group object)
|
void |
insertORCRXERXRRXC(RER_RER_ORCRXERXRRXC structure,
int rep)
Inserts a specific repetition of ORCRXERXRRXC (a Group object)
|
RER_RER_ORCRXERXRRXC |
removeORCRXERXRRXC(int rep)
Removes a specific repetition of ORCRXERXRRXC (a Group object)
|
add, add, addNonstandardSegment, addNonstandardSegment, clear, currentReps, get, get, getAll, getAllAsList, getClass, getFieldNumForName, getModelClassFactory, getName, getNames, getNonStandardNames, getReps, getTyped, getTyped, insert, insertRepetition, insertRepetition, isGroup, isRepeating, isRequired, removeRepetition, tryToInstantiateStructuregetMessage, getParentclone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, waitgetMessage, getParentpublic RER_RER_QRDQRFPIDNTEORCRXERXRRXC(Group parent, ModelClassFactory factory)
public String getVersion()
public QRD getQRD()
public QRF getQRF()
public RER_RER_PIDNTE getPIDNTE()
public RER_RER_ORCRXERXRRXC getORCRXERXRRXC()
public RER_RER_ORCRXERXRRXC getORCRXERXRRXC(int rep)
rep - The repetition index (0-indexed, i.e. the first repetition is at index 0)HL7Exception - if the repetition requested is more than one
greater than the number of existing repetitions.public int getORCRXERXRRXCReps()
public List<RER_RER_ORCRXERXRRXC> getORCRXERXRRXCAll() throws HL7Exception
Returns a non-modifiable List containing all current existing repetitions of ORCRXERXRRXC.
Note that unlike getORCRXERXRRXC(), this method will not create any reps
if none are already present, so an empty list may be returned.
HL7Exceptionpublic void insertORCRXERXRRXC(RER_RER_ORCRXERXRRXC structure, int rep) throws HL7Exception
HL7ExceptionAbstractGroup#insertRepetition(Structure, int)public RER_RER_ORCRXERXRRXC insertORCRXERXRRXC(int rep) throws HL7Exception
HL7ExceptionAbstractGroup#insertRepetition(Structure, int)public RER_RER_ORCRXERXRRXC removeORCRXERXRRXC(int rep) throws HL7Exception
HL7ExceptionAbstractGroup.removeRepetition(String, int)Copyright © 2001-2012 University Health Network. All Rights Reserved.